If you right click on the desktop and look at 'arrange icons by' menu, you will see 'show desktop icons'. Uncheck that and it should hide all your desktop icons.

Hmm ...for some reason it left out part of my post. In the argument ypur user name should be in between the double backslashes. example: C:\Documents and Settings\pictoratus\Start Menu\Programs\
Here's a workaround for Start Menu. Link: explorer.exe Arguments: C:\Documents and Settings\\Start Menu\Programs\ This will put you at your programs folder.There will still be a little navigation involved depending on how deep the particular program you want is but it beats nothing.
